Launch of EMCDDA 'Best Practice Portal'
22 May 2008. “Best Practice Portal” of the EMCDDA - website was launched. It is an amelioration of the existing EDDRA database (Exchange on Drug Demand Reduction Action). It is designed to meet the needs of professionals, policy-makers and researchers, offering them a range of tools and standards to improve the quality of interventions and highlight examples of evaluated practice across Europe.
Also available are links to further information sources and a glossary of best-practice terms to guide the user through the portal. The portal is divided into four sections:
· Evidence of efficacy (published reviews);
· Tools for evaluating practices (how to evaluate demand-reduction activities);
· Standards and guidelines for the implementation of practices; and
· EDDRA database
The database was adapted to the new quality criteria. It shows examples of evaluated practices which are real-life solutions to problems related to illicit drugs and polydruguse.
The portal responds to the current EU drugs action plan (2005-2008) which calls for the “effective dissemination of evaluated best practises”.
